God the Father Lucy’s name means light with the same root as lucid God the Son which mean clear, radiant and understandable. God the Holy Spirit She is a beautiful girl and many liked her to be their wife. Alleluia – to give praise to Yahweh But Lucy’s great love for God is her priority. Even at Gospel – Matthew, Mark, Luke and John a young age, she promised that she would give her life only to God. Lucy refused her mother’s order for her to marry a very rich and powerful man who happens to be the governor of their town. Lucy’s mother got terribly sick, so she asked Lucy for prayer and asked her to pray to God for her speedy recovery. The humble prayer of Lucy was granted and her mother was miraculously healed. Her mother was thankful and she did not let Lucy to marry the governor. Learning Lucy’s refusal to marry him, he ordered the arrest of Lucy and she was put to death. She bravely faced death and was even praising God unto her last breath. What we believe, we must live.
The Creed reminds us of what we believe in. What we believe in is important. It reflects our decision and directs our actions. What we believe serves as a guiding post in what we do. It becomes the basis of our decisions. It is important that we are aware of it. God gives us the help of the Holy Spirit to enlighten our minds to understand the truth.
